Clemson University

Clemson, South Carolina

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Clemson University.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Other Geological & Earth Sciences/Geosciences Schools in South Carolina For Those Making $0-$30k. Clemson is a large school located in Clemson, South Carolina that handed out 8 ’s other geological and earth sciences/geosciences degrees in 2019-2020.

Clemson did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best Other Geological & Earth Sciences/Geosciences Schools in South Carolina” list. It costs about $13,698 for south carolina other geological & earth sciences/geosciences students whose families make $0-$30k per year to attend Clemson.

The school has an excellent freshman retention rate of 94%, which means students like the school well enough to return for a second year. The student loan default rate at the school is 3.1%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.
